Output 283b0819c108a1a20982488402beb817cc4ea57544856cc6d4d3b4ca3e80035a:1

value
1003254
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8e73c42160b859cefb7b3ddfbdb48fb09faae9a OP_EQUAL
address
3NvVhZhHBGxTobApDPsTAaCTzWAD3oLWfF
transaction
283b0819c108a1a20982488402beb817cc4ea57544856cc6d4d3b4ca3e80035a
confirmations
58118
spent
true